2016-12-23 1 views
0

Мой код:Произошла ошибка простой отправки почты локального хоста на сервер не работает

<?php 

class Email extends CI_Controller 
{ 

function index() 
{ 

     $this->load->library('email'); 

     $config = Array(

      'protocol' => 'smtp', 
      'smtp_host' => 'ssl://smtp:gmail.com', 
      'smtp_port' => '465', 
      'smtp_user' => '[email protected]', 
      'smtp_pass' => '[email protected]', 
      'charset' => 'utf-8', 
      'newline'=>"\r\n" 
     ); 



     $this->email->initialize($config); 

     $this->email->set_newline("\r\n"); 

     $this->email->from('[email protected]','Elsner'); 

     $this->email->to('[email protected]'); 

     $this->email->subject('This is Test email'); 

     $this->email->message('hi'); 


     $this->email->send(); 








     if($this->email->send()) 
     { 
      echo "email sent"; 


     } 
     else 
     { 

      show_error($this->email->print_debugger()); 
     } 


} 

}

и Ошибка:

PHP-ошибка была обнаружена

Серьезность : Предупреждение

Сообщение : fsockopen(): php_network_getaddresses: getaddrinfo failed: Нет такой хост известен.

Имя файла: библиотеки/email.php

Порядковый номер: 2023

Backtrace:

Файл: C: \ XAMPP \ HTDOCS \ Task2 \ Application \ Контроллеры \ email.php Line: 37 Функция: отправить

файла: C: \ XAMPP \ HTDOCS \ Task2 \ index.php Line: 315 Функция: require_once

PHP-ошибка ENCO untered

Серьезность: Предупреждение

Сообщение: fsockopen(): не удалось подключиться к SSL: // SMTP: gmail.com: 465 (php_network_getaddresses: getaddrinfo не удалось: Нет такого хоста не известно. )

Имя файла: библиотеки/email.php

Порядковый номер: 2023

Backtrace:

Файл: C: \ XAMPP \ HTDOCS \ Task2 \ приложения \ Контроллеры \ email.php Line : 37 Функция: отправить

Файл: C: \ XAMPP \ HTDOCS \ Task2 \ index.php Line: 315 Функция: require_once

ответ

0

Используйте smtp.gmail.com вместо smtp:gmail.com как имя хоста.

'smtp_host' => 'ssl://smtp.gmail.com' 
+0

По-прежнему отображается ошибка –

+0

Это точно такая же ошибка? 'Сообщение: fsockopen(): невозможно подключиться к ssl: // smtp: gmail.com: 465' – AnFi

Смежные вопросы